ANNUAL STUDENT RESEARCH SYMPOSIA The College of Science and Mathematics, with support from the ECS Program, hosts three research symposia each year: Fall Research Symposium (on the third Sunday in September on St. Thomas), Spring Research Symposium (on the third Saturday in March on St. Croix) and the Summer Research Symposium (on the last day of ECS summer research programs on St. Thomas). This is an opportunity for students at UVI to showcase their research and practice their presentation and public speaking skills. Above: Stephan Bitterwolf, Marine Biology Major, Fall 2012 Undergraduate and graduate students attending UVI are encouraged to register and submit an abstract. Participants will be given the opportunity to present their research as a poster presentation. The symposia are open to the public so we encourage the community to attend and show their support.
